Notes

This pattern is written in US terms.

Ch 3 counts as 1st dc.

Materials

Brand® Wool-Ease® Solids & Heathers Yarn, Weight: Medium (4), Contents: 80% Acrylic, 20% Wool, Skein Weight: 3 oz / 85 g, Yardage: 197 yd / 180 m
Hook: 5 mm (H/8)
– Scissors
– Yarn needle
– Stitch marker (optional)

Size

Adult – fits most
– (You can easily adjust width by adding or reducing stitches in the ribbing.)

Abbreviations

– Ch: chain
– Sc: Single crochet
– Eor: end of row
– Rep: repeat
– Sl st: slip stitch
– St: stitch(es)
– Dc: Double crochet
– 2sctog: two single crochet together
– BLO: back loop only

Crochet Leg Warmers: Sizing Information

Height: 11 inches
Width: 6 inches

Gauge

– 13 sc x 9 rows (4×4 inch square)

Crochet Leg Warmers: Pattern (make 2)

Ribbing (Bottom)

Chain 10
Row 1: Sc in the 2nd st, 1sc in next 8 st. 
Row 2: Ch 1, turn, sc in BLO to eor
Row 3 to Row 39: Rep Row 2.
Make as many rows you need for your wrist measurements. It has to be a multiple of 3 number. 

Size Adjustments:

– Small: 36 rows
– Medium/Large: 39 rows
– XL/XXL: 42 rows
– 3XL: 45 rows

Crochet Leg Warmers: Body Texture Section

To start the body section fold the ribbing with the wrong side facing up and sl st.

Row 1: Ch 1, 1sc in each st around the edge of the ribbing.
Number of stitches for each size:
– Small: 36
– Medium: 39
– Large: 39
– XL: 42
– XXL: 42
– XXXL: 45

Row 2: Ch 1, sc in same st, ch 2, sk 2, 1sc in next st, rep until eor, sl st to the first sc.

Row 3: Ch 3, dc in same st, sk2, 3dc in next st, rep until eor, dc in the first st, sl st to the 3rd ch from the first ch3.

Row 4: Rep Row 2

Row 5: Rep Row 3

Row 6, 8, 10, 12, 14: Rep Row 2;
Rows 7, 9, 11, 13, 15: Rep Row 3

To adjust the length, simply continue working the BODY rows until your desired length is reached. Don’t forget that the Top Ribbing will also add a little bit of length!

Top ribbing

Work the ribbing perpendicular to the leg warmer, joining to the final BODY row as you go. At the end of each row, the second sl st is in place of a turning ch -1.

Ch 6

Row 1: Sc in the 2nd st, 1sc in next 4 st. sl st to the next st from teh body
Row 2: Sl st to the next st, turn, sc in BLO to eor.
Row 3 to Row 39: Rep Row 2.

Cut yarn and fasten off. Weaving in ends.
